AI Contract Overview
The contract requires the procurement, testing, packaging, and delivery of ten surplus alternator motors identified by NSN 6105-00-474-3368, with strict adherence to original manufacturer specifications and a guarantee of corrosion-free condition. Full traceability must be maintained throughout the supply chain, ensuring all units can be verified for origin, history, and compliance. Each unit must undergo rigorous testing to confirm operational integrity and conformity to technical standards prior to packaging and shipment. The work is classified as a subcontract under NAICS code 335313 and is issued by the Department of Defense through the Ok DLA Aviation office located in Oklahoma City. The solicitation was posted on July 20, 2026, with a response deadline of August 19, 2026, at 8:00 PM, leaving a five-week window for interested parties to submit proposals. No set-aside designation or specific organizational type restrictions are specified, and performance is expected to be conducted in accordance with federal supply chain requirements.
